Architectural Director Job in Winchester, HampshireWe are currently working with a multidisciplinary consultancy who have an Architectural Director job available. The role would see you taking a lead role in the running of projects and working on business development. The role offer a salary of £60,000 to £70,000 and includes additional benefits such as hybrid works generous holiday allowance and bonuses.This employee-owned consultancy offers a range of services including Planning, Urban design Ecology, and Architecture.The practice has 2 offices and is made up of 16 people working across varies disciplines. Offering a single or integrated package of service the team have developed a number of key relationship and clients in the local market.The business is seeking experienced and dynamic individual to join our team as a Director of Architecture and Business Development. The ideal candidate will have a proven track record of success in architecture and business development, with a strong existing client network.Role & Responsibilities

Required Skills & Experience
  • ARB registered Architect
  • Minimum of five years of senior experience in architecture and business development
  • Strong existing client network and proven ability to generate new business opportunities
  • Excellent leadership, communication, and interpersonal skills
  • Proficiency in project management software and design tools
  • Knowledge of relevant building codes, regulations, and industry standards
  • Ability to work collaboratively in a fast-paced, deadline-driven environment
  • Commitment to quality, innovation, and continuous improvement.
